Which software function is used to bring uniform brightness across the image by smoothing?

Explanation:
The idea is to reduce local brightness differences by applying a smoothing filter that blurs detail. Smoothing uses a low-pass effect (like Gaussian blur) to average neighboring pixels, which dampens sharp brightness variations and even out illumination across the image. This gives a more uniform brightness, especially in areas with uneven lighting or noise. Equalization, in contrast, reshapes the histogram to span the full range of intensities to improve contrast, not to blur or homogenize brightness. Postprocessing is a broad term for edits after capture and can include smoothing among other steps, but it isn’t specifically about uniform brightness. Subtraction removes one image from another, which is used for background removal or motion analysis, not smoothing brightness. So the smoothing function is the best choice for achieving uniform brightness by smoothing.
